Metal AM employs a layer-by-layer approach to create 3D objects from metal powder. Unlike subtractive manufacturing techniques such as milling or machining, where material is removed from a solid block to create a part, metal AM adds material layer by layer to build up the final product. This additive process offers numerous advantages, including increased design flexibility, reduced material waste, and the ability to produce parts with complex geometries that are difficult or impossible to manufacture using traditional methods.
One of the key benefits of metal AM is its ability to produce lightweight yet strong and durable parts. By utilizing advanced metal powders such as titanium, aluminum, and stainless steel, manufacturers can create components that are not only lighter in weight but also exhibit superior mechanical properties. This makes metal AM an ideal choice for industries such as aerospace and automotive, where the demand for lightweight and high-performance parts is paramount.
In addition to its lightweight properties, metal AM enables the production of parts with intricate geometries and internal structures. Traditional manufacturing methods often require multiple components to be assembled together to achieve the desired design. Metal AM, on the other hand, allows for the creation of complex parts in a single piece, reducing the need for assembly and improving overall part performance. This capability opens up new possibilities for product design and innovation, allowing engineers to explore new concepts and push the boundaries of what is possible.
Another significant advantage of metal AM is its cost-effectiveness in producing low-volume and customized parts. Traditional manufacturing processes, such as casting or forging, often require expensive tooling and setup costs, making them suitable for mass production but less economical for small batches or one-off parts. Metal AM eliminates the need for tooling and enables the production of parts on-demand, making it a cost-effective solution for bespoke or low-volume manufacturing.
Furthermore, metal AM offers faster lead times and increased production efficiency compared to traditional methods. With metal AM, parts can be produced directly from a digital design file, eliminating the need for time-consuming tooling and setup procedures. This streamlined process allows for rapid prototyping and iteration, accelerating product development cycles and reducing time to market. In an increasingly competitive global market, the ability to quickly adapt to changing customer demands is a significant advantage that metal AM offers to manufacturers.
Despite its numerous benefits, metal AM also presents challenges that need to be addressed for widespread adoption in the manufacturing industry. One of the main challenges is the quality control and consistency of parts produced through metal AM. As the technology continues to evolve, manufacturers must ensure that their metal AM processes meet strict quality standards and adhere to industry regulations. Additionally, the high cost of metal powders and equipment required for metal AM can be a barrier for some companies looking to implement this technology.
